The Importance of Evidence When Filing a Personal Injury Lawsuit
If you've suffered a personal injury You may want to hire an attorney for personal injuries to help you. This type of lawyer focuses on tort law which is the legal field which deals with claims for injury. They assist people in recovering damages when another party's negligence results in their injuries. Injury lawyers also collect evidence to support their clients' claims.
How to define a personal injury lawyer
A personal injury attorney lawyer specializes in cases involving injuries that have been caused by another. Their responsibilities include legal advice in the preparation of legal documents and representing clients before the courts. Anyone who has been hurt in an accident has the option to use an attorney for personal injury as an aid. An experienced lawyer can assist you in determining whether your case is worth filing.
Personal injury cases can be a bit complicated and involve multiple parties. Accidents, medical malpractice defective products, as well as negligent behavior can result in injuries that cause extreme physical and emotional trauma. An injury lawyer can help you navigate through this maze of paperwork and help you determine who is accountable. They can assist you in understanding the legal process and the best way to proceed.
Personal injury cases differ and each case will have its own rules. First the plaintiff must demonstrate the violation of a legal duty by the other party. This duty could be general, specific or both depending on the facts. Manufacturers have a legal obligation to ensure the security of their products.
A personal injury attorney needs to gather evidence to back the claim. This evidence can include police reports, witness statements and property damage reports. This evidence is required by the attorney to prove who is accountable and how much the victim has suffered. Other evidence includes medical bills as well as employment documents and other documents.
A personal injury lawyer will assist the victim in seeking financial compensation from the person who caused their injuries. In some cases it may be the settlement of a case, but at times a lawsuit may be necessary.
Costs to hire a personal injury lawyer
It can be expensive to hire a personal injury lawyer. There are a variety of methods to control costs. Negotiating with your lawyer is the best way to keep costs under control. Some lawyers charge an upfront cost, while others deduct court fees from a certain percentage of the settlement. In both cases, you are able to negotiate the fees and establish a dollar limit.
The costs for a personal injury lawyer depend on the type of case you have and the amount of work involved. Complex cases will result in the cost being higher and will take more time. However, Personal injury lawsuits New York state law does set fee limits for certain types of legal practices. In addition, attorneys are required by law to create all fee agreements in writing. These are referred to as retainer agreements and need to be signed by the client and the attorney.
Contingency fees aren't affordable, but they do reflect the risk a lawyer is taking when helping a client. A personal injury lawyer will typically charge between 30% to 40% of the total settlement. After expenses are deducted, the cost is much lower. If you are successful, you might take home less. There are always ways to bargain fees.
While the costs of hiring a personal injury lawyer are important, personal injury lawsuits they shouldn't be the main concern. If you have been injured, the amount of compensation you can receive will depend on the quality of the relationship between the attorney and client. A lawyer who has expertise in personal injury law could work with a contingency fee arrangement. It is crucial to understand the cost of your case prior to you make a choice. Third-party databases can be used to evaluate prices if you're not certain of the price.
Personal injury law can be a bit tangled. It is important to hire an expert personal injury lawyer who can protect your rights and help you obtain the highest amount of amount of compensation. A lawyer can assist you focus on your recovery and take all the stress out of the process. The lawyer can also advise you on the most effective course of action.
A personal injury lawyer will gather evidence
The most important aspect of a personal injury case is the evidence. It is essential to gather evidence relevant to your case and work with a lawyer to build a strong case. There are three basic types that you can use to prove your claim. Understanding how they function will allow you to determine which evidence is necessary for your case.
Physical evidence is the most common type of evidence. This is the case for any item that were damaged by an accident. These items can include vehicles, clothing, and marks. The physical evidence can be used to show the reason and the way it happened. This kind of evidence is invaluable as it gives a clearer picture about the incident.
Another crucial piece of evidence in the personal injury case is the police report. Although they are generally not admissible in courtrooms but they can be helpful in settlement negotiations. A copy of your police report can be requested by you. This could prove vital in supporting your case. It is also important to collect evidence from medical providers and preserve it as much as possible.
Medical records can be useful when you've been involved in an accident. The records record what you were injured. Documentation may include receipts, bills laboratory results such as diagnosis reports and lab results, discharge instructions, and receipts. Medical records can prove the extent of the damage. If you've had surgery, you must have copies of your records. You may also keep a journal to record your experiences.
Another form of evidence is video footage. This type of evidence is extremely beneficial as it can give insight into the cause of the accident. This evidence can be used to prove fault and to determine the cause of the accident.

Compensation for pain and suffering
Compensation for pain and suffering is a very important part of any personal injury claim. It can cover everything from physical pain to mental suffering. Even minor accidents can cause extreme discomfort. A damaged hip can cause extreme discomfort, like years of difficulty sitting or standing. The majority of victims will have surgery. The pain and suffering could impact the victim's family and relationships.
An injury lawyer can help receive the compensation you require. The severity of your injuries will determine the amount of compensation you will receive. If you were paraplegic, for instance your injuries could cause you to be unable to doing work or skiing. Whatever the physical damage caused, you may still be eligible to claim damages for mental pain, as well as lost income.
Pain and suffering could be a significant part of the settlement for your accident. However the amount of pain and suffering that is awarded will vary significantly from case to case. The amount awarded will be based on the negligence of the defendant and the severity of the injuries, and your loss of comfort, enjoyment, and potential. Ultimately the jury will decide the amount you are entitled to.
This compensation is for pain and suffering. It covers things you cannot replace. This could include emotional and mental pain as well as the loss of a loved one. Many people also suffer from posttraumatic stress disorder, which makes it difficult to perform. An lawyer for injuries can help you obtain compensation for the pain and suffering you have suffered.
You can look up state laws that regulate the compensation for pain and loss if you are not a resident. Some states have no limit on the amount of pain and suffering damages. Other states have a limit. In Florida there isn't a limit on the amount you can receive for suffering and pain.
